What Risk Factors Are Unique to Disordered Eating?
- Frances Lauten
San Francisco State University
Abstract
The proposed research will focus on the underlying factors associated with disordered eating behaviors among ethnically-diverse, low-income college students. Maternal depression is expected to be a risk factor unique to anorexia. Impulsivity is expected to predict bulimia exclusively. Other risk factors are likely to predict other addictive and self-harming behaviors.
